660 VAUGHAN V PRICHARD

David Vaughan of Pembrey, co. Carmarthen, esq v John Prichard of the same, gent

November 1637 - February 1638

Abstract

Dr Talbot delivered the libel for Vaughan on 12 February 1638, but the cause and result of his complaint against Prichard remain unknown as only their bonds dated 21 November 1637 and 22 January 1638 survive. [For Prichard's countersuit, see cause 542.]

Summary of proceedings

Dr Talbot acted as counsel for Vaughan and Dr Gwyn for Prichard. On 27 January 1638 Prichard was required to appear in accordance with his bond. On 12 February 1638 Dr Talbot produced the libel, just as the cause was about to be dismissed for his failure to do so.
